Article XIII of primary and secondary school health care institutions staffing by the competent educational administrative departments in accordance with their tasks and the actual scope of service allocation, primary and secondary school health care institutions should be no less than the total number of students of the total number of three ten thousandths of the total number of health care personnel, of which the professional health and technical personnel shall not be less than 80% of the total number of staffing, intermediate title or higher professional health and technical personnel shall not be less than 40% of the total number of staffing.
Article XIV of the competent educational administrative departments shall be the primary and secondary school health care institutions in the basic construction of the overall planning of educational infrastructure, to ensure that primary and secondary school health care institutions to carry out the work of the necessary office conditions. Office space should be the service object, the scope of work, the actual need to carry out group prevention and control work, generally should not be less than 15 square meters per professional staff. Health care equipment and equipment configuration should be ordinary, practical, supporting, efficient, in order to ensure the normal conduct of the work, the conditions of the region can be equipped with some advanced equipment.
Article 15 of the primary and secondary school health care institutions on the staff of the salary, office expenses by the competent educational administrative department from the education expenses. The purchase and maintenance costs of the equipment and instruments of the primary and secondary school health care institutions and the maintenance of the premises shall be paid by the competent educational administrative department and the primary and secondary school health care institutions from the educational utility fees and the extra-budgetary income of the primary and secondary school health care institutions.
The income of primary and secondary school health care institutions from health care paid services in accordance with the relevant provisions of the State shall be mainly used to improve the conditions of operation, scientific research, training and recognition and reward schools.
